01 · WHAT IT IS

Overview

John Hagee and Mark Biltz linked four total lunar eclipses coinciding with Jewish festival dates to a major change involving Israel and the world.

07 · MAJOR CLAIMS

Representative claims and their limits

01

Central claim

The four ‘blood moons’ mark a world-shaking event and a significant divine turning point connected with Israel.

02

Original-first test

The claim is checked against NASA · eclipses, not against a later summary.

03

Outcome test

The eclipses occurred as calculated, but no single clear, agreed event fulfilled the broad historical claim during the tetrad.

08 · WHAT ACTUALLY HAPPENED

Comparison with events

The eclipses occurred as calculated, but no single clear, agreed event fulfilled the broad historical claim during the tetrad.
